> Understand that there is a difference between single stage ENAMEL and
> single stage URETHANE.  If I remember correctly, enamel does not use a
> hardener while urethane does.  SINGLE STAGE  is not the same thing as
> SINGLE PART.  A SINGLE STAGE urathane comes in two parts, the paint
> (actually the pigment and the clear coat mixed together) and the
> hardener that you mix together at the time of painting.  TWO STAGE means
> you lay a base coat (the pigment) down first and then at the appropriate
> time you lay down the clear coat as separate STAGES.
